Proper Document Setup for A4

Correct document setup is the first step to ensure a4 10 5 a4 a4 behaves as expected in your workflow. Many layout problems arise from mismatched page sizes, incorrect margins, or incompatible scaling settings between design software and the printer driver.

Start by confirming that your file uses the standard A4 page size of 210 mm by 297 mm. Then verify that margins, including the 10 unit spacing and the 5 unit fine adjustment, are applied consistently on all sides. This prevents content from being cut off or appearing smaller than intended on the final print.

Print scaling can dramatically change how a4 10 5 a4 a4 looks on paper. If scaling is set to fit to page, the system may shrink or stretch content, altering the intended 10 and 5 adjustments and affecting readability and alignment.

Choose scaling options carefully, such as actual size or 100 percent, when exact dimensions matter. For handouts or posters, scaling can be useful, but for precise documents like reports or templates, maintaining the original layout is usually the better approach.

Paper Handling and Tray Selection

Printers often require specific tray settings for different paper sizes, and using the wrong tray can cause misfeeds or incorrect cuts. When you specify a4 10 5 a4 a4 configurations, ensure the paper size in the printer driver matches your document settings.

For double-sided printing or booklet workflows involving a4 a4 arrangements, set the duplexer or manual feed tray correctly. This reduces paper jams and ensures that the two A4 sheets align properly for folding or binding.
